草庐IT

node.js - 在 Node.js 与 Cron 作业中设置间隔?

我正在学习node.js,只是设置了一个空的Linux虚拟机并安装了Node。我每分钟都在不断地运行一个函数varrequest=require('request')varminutes=1,the_interval=minutes*60*1000setInterval(function(){//Runcode})},the_interval);并考虑根据当前时间添加一些其他功能。-(例如,如果dateTime=Sundayatnoon,则运行函数)我的问题是,与传统的cron作业设置相比,运行这样的设置有什么缺点吗?请记住,无论如何,我必须每分钟在Node中运行此功能。

Python - 按四分之一间隔舍入

我遇到了以下问题:给定各种数字,例如:10.3811.125.249.76是否存在一个已经“内置”的函数来将它们四舍五入到最接近的0.25步长,例如:10.38-->10.5011.12-->11.005.24-->5.259.76-->9-75?或者我可以继续编写一个执行所需任务的函数吗?提前感谢和致以最诚挚的问候丹 最佳答案 这是一种通用解决方案,允许四舍五入到任意分辨率。对于您的具体情况,您只需要提供0.25作为分辨率,但其他值也是可能的,如测试用例所示。defroundPartial(value,resolution):re

Python - 按四分之一间隔舍入

我遇到了以下问题:给定各种数字,例如:10.3811.125.249.76是否存在一个已经“内置”的函数来将它们四舍五入到最接近的0.25步长,例如:10.38-->10.5011.12-->11.005.24-->5.259.76-->9-75?或者我可以继续编写一个执行所需任务的函数吗?提前感谢和致以最诚挚的问候丹 最佳答案 这是一种通用解决方案,允许四舍五入到任意分辨率。对于您的具体情况,您只需要提供0.25作为分辨率,但其他值也是可能的,如测试用例所示。defroundPartial(value,resolution):re

python - 对数间隔的整数

假设我有一个10,000pt的向量,我想取一个只有100个对数间隔点的切片。我想要一个函数来给我索引的整数值。这是一个简单的解决方案,只需使用around+logspace,然后摆脱重复项。defgenLogSpace(array_size,num):lspace=around(logspace(0,log10(array_size),num)).astype(uint64)returnarray(sorted(set(lspace.tolist())))-1ls=genLogspace(1e4,100)printls.size>>84printlsarray([0,1,2,3,4,5

python - 对数间隔的整数

假设我有一个10,000pt的向量,我想取一个只有100个对数间隔点的切片。我想要一个函数来给我索引的整数值。这是一个简单的解决方案,只需使用around+logspace,然后摆脱重复项。defgenLogSpace(array_size,num):lspace=around(logspace(0,log10(array_size),num)).astype(uint64)returnarray(sorted(set(lspace.tolist())))-1ls=genLogspace(1e4,100)printls.size>>84printlsarray([0,1,2,3,4,5

python - 在python中生成间隔之间的月份列表

我想生成一个python列表,其中包含两个日期之间发生的所有月份,输入和输出格式如下:date1="2014-10-10"#inputstartdatedate2="2016-01-07"#inputenddatemonth_list=['Oct-14','Nov-14','Dec-14','Jan-15','Feb-15','Mar-15','Apr-15','May-15','Jun-15','Jul-15','Aug-15','Sep-15','Oct-15','Nov-15','Dec-15','Jan-16']#output 最佳答案

python - 在python中生成间隔之间的月份列表

我想生成一个python列表,其中包含两个日期之间发生的所有月份,输入和输出格式如下:date1="2014-10-10"#inputstartdatedate2="2016-01-07"#inputenddatemonth_list=['Oct-14','Nov-14','Dec-14','Jan-15','Feb-15','Mar-15','Apr-15','May-15','Jun-15','Jul-15','Aug-15','Sep-15','Oct-15','Nov-15','Dec-15','Jan-16']#output 最佳答案

802.11a/g/n下子载波数量、子载波间隔、数据速率的相关问题

802.11OFDM数据包结构一、子载波数量在802.11中,每个OFDM符号的长度为4us,其中GI长度为0.8us,有效的数据长度为3.2us。子载波数量=带宽*ofdmsymbol有效数据长度(3.2us),openwifi使用的信道带宽为20M,即在带宽为20M的前提下,一共有64个子载波。802.11a/g模式下有48个数据子载波,4个导频子载波,1个DC子载波,其余皆为空白子载波,最大编码效率3/4。802.11n模式下有52个数据子载波,4个导频子载波,1个DC子载波,其余皆为空白子载波,最大编码效率5/6。二、数据速率N_BPSC:不同调制方式下每个子载波携带的比特数量,BPS

python - 生成间隔之间的日期时间列表

给定两个日期时间(start_date和end_date),我想生成这两个日期之间的其他日期时间列表,新的日期时间由变量分隔间隔。例如在2011年10月10日和2011年12月12日之间每4天或从现在到明天晚上19​​点之间每8小时一次。也许大致相当于DateperiodPHP类。在Python中完成此任务的最有效方法是什么? 最佳答案 使用datetime.timedelta:fromdatetimeimportdate,datetime,timedeltadefperdelta(start,end,delta):curr=sta

python - 生成间隔之间的日期时间列表

给定两个日期时间(start_date和end_date),我想生成这两个日期之间的其他日期时间列表,新的日期时间由变量分隔间隔。例如在2011年10月10日和2011年12月12日之间每4天或从现在到明天晚上19​​点之间每8小时一次。也许大致相当于DateperiodPHP类。在Python中完成此任务的最有效方法是什么? 最佳答案 使用datetime.timedelta:fromdatetimeimportdate,datetime,timedeltadefperdelta(start,end,delta):curr=sta